Easy Magic: That Thumb Thing

Secret:
You switch one part of your thumb with the thumb from the opposite hand. The picture shows the final positions of the thumbs on each hand. You have to practice placing your thumbs into this position. Also note the position of the first finger on the right hand. When you’re ready to perform the trick, you should be able to quickly position your hands in this manner.

Note that these hand positions are used when you want to “separate” your left thumb. If you want to separate your right thumb, you must reverse the positions.
